House Plans
Tony very kindly informed me last night that I hadn't put the house plans on the blog yet, so, here they are.....
This is the Hayman 34 by Porter Davis (probably the last one to be built), structual changes we made include the removal of the 2nd WIR in the master bedroom/ensuite; voids in the study/master wall, master/ensuite x 2; family/rear hall, added a door to the rumpus room and removed the wardrobe and wall between bedrooms 3 & 4 ( this is to give our adult daughter her own sitting room/bedroom), in bedroom 2 we are putting taller doors onto the wardrobe as this will be my craft room.
We have about 95% of the upgrades that were in the display house, so therefore we have 9' ceilings, the fireplace in the lounge, french doors in the master bedroom leading to a sm verander at the front, bi-fold doors from the kitchen to Alfresco, French doors from the lounge to Alfresco and Sliding doors from the Dining to Alfresco...i know i know...3 different types of doors all leading out onto the one area.
We also have extra overhead cupboards in the kitchen, 2 pot drawers on one side of the oven and 3 graded drawers on the right side.
Nearly forgot...we have extended the Alfresco, so it doesnt finish flush with the house and we added a 3rd garage.

Land...
This is a waiting game......we wait and wait and wait.....
When we made enquires in Jan 09 we were told that the land should title in June but was running about 6wks behind....that was okay. June came and went, and so did July.....and August...September...and we are still waiting.
According to whispers around the estate, the developers have lodged the compliance with the SRO...so things should be moving soon.
The longer the land takes the more $$ we have to pay to our builder to hold the contract price...it is getting ridiculous.
